PIMCO bond fund reports outflows

clock

Bill Gross' flagship bond fund has been hit with a wave of redemptions which has left it recording annual outflows for the first time in its history.

The $240bn (£154bn) PIMCO Total Return fund, the world's largest bond fund, saw $5bn in outflows last year, according to Morningstar data. It is the first time the fund has failed to post inflow...
